Class Cert. Sought In Fontainebleau Tip-Pooling Suit

Law360, New York (June 02, 2010, 5:26 PM ET) -- Workers at Fontainebleau Florida Hotel LLC, which runs a luxury 1,500-room resort with 11 restaurants in Miami Beach, Fla., are seeking class certification in a collective action alleging the hotel improperly required them to share their tips with nontipped employees and failed to pay overtime.
